Output 9512c536dce9e3c6db16b876b236ff1fb0ea56691755420cf53d45cb90b0b791:27

value
363260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34e48129d09dbf11713d148af076d543ae89a2e9 OP_EQUAL
address
36WgoHwwmmFVRMPkbrEwjVmLb2hGhz8y7B
transaction
9512c536dce9e3c6db16b876b236ff1fb0ea56691755420cf53d45cb90b0b791
spent
true